Biological Sciences Research Technician 1: Owl Surveyors
02/14/2026,
Oregon State University
Corvallis, OR
Research Technician | Technician
Medical Science Liaison, CardioRenal - Portland, OR
02/13/2026,
AstraZeneca
Portland, OR
Medical Affairs
Medical Science Liaison, CardioRenal - Portland, OR
02/13/2026,
AstraZeneca
Portland, OR
Medical Affairs